Understanding the Ruger American II and the Need for a Bipod

The Ruger American II is a popular bolt-action rifle known for its accuracy, reliability, and affordability. It’s a versatile platform suitable for various shooting applications. However, even the most accurate rifle can suffer from inconsistencies if not properly supported. A bipod provides a stable platform, reducing shooter fatigue and minimizing the impact of human error on shot placement. It essentially removes the wobble introduced by hand-holding the rifle, resulting in tighter groupings and improved accuracy, especially at longer ranges. The Ruger American II, while a solid rifle, benefits significantly from the added stability a bipod provides, making it a crucial upgrade for serious shooters.

Key Considerations When Selecting a Ruger American II Bipod

Choosing the right bipod for your Ruger American II requires careful consideration of several factors, including mounting style, height adjustability, materials, weight, and intended use. Understanding these aspects will help you narrow down your options and select a bipod that perfectly complements your rifle and shooting style.

Mounting Style: Picatinny vs. Sling Stud

The Ruger American II typically features either a Picatinny rail on the forend or a traditional sling stud for mounting accessories. Bipods are available in both mounting styles, so it’s crucial to choose one that’s compatible with your rifle. Picatinny-mounted bipods offer greater versatility and adjustability, while sling stud-mounted bipods are generally more lightweight and easier to install.

* **Picatinny Rail:** Provides a secure and adjustable mounting platform. Allows for forward or rearward positioning of the bipod. More versatile for adding other accessories.
* **Sling Stud:** Simpler and more traditional mounting method. Often lighter and more streamlined. May require an adapter for certain bipod models.

Height Adjustability: Finding the Right Shooting Position

Height adjustability is a critical factor, especially if you plan to shoot from various positions or terrains. Bipods with adjustable legs allow you to adapt to uneven surfaces and maintain a stable shooting platform. Consider the minimum and maximum height range and ensure it meets your needs. For prone shooting, a shorter bipod is typically preferred, while shooting from a bench or in tall grass may require a taller bipod.

* **Fixed Height:** Simple and lightweight, but lacks versatility.
* **Adjustable Height:** Offers greater flexibility and adaptability to different shooting environments.
* **Spring-Loaded Legs:** Allows for quick and easy height adjustments.

Materials: Durability and Weight

The materials used in a bipod’s construction significantly impact its durability and weight. Aluminum and carbon fiber are common choices, each offering a different balance of strength and weight. Aluminum is generally more affordable and durable, while carbon fiber is lighter but can be more expensive.

* **Aluminum:** Durable, affordable, and readily available.
* **Carbon Fiber:** Lightweight, strong, and corrosion-resistant, but more expensive.
* **Steel:** Extremely durable, but heavier than aluminum or carbon fiber.

Weight: Balancing Stability and Portability

The weight of the bipod can affect your rifle’s overall balance and portability. A heavier bipod may provide greater stability, but it can also make the rifle more cumbersome to carry in the field. Consider the trade-offs between weight and stability and choose a bipod that suits your hunting or shooting style. For long-distance hiking or hunting, a lightweight bipod is generally preferred.

Intended Use: Matching the Bipod to Your Shooting Style

Your intended use for the Ruger American II will significantly influence your bipod choice. Are you primarily hunting, target shooting, or engaging in competitive shooting? Each discipline may require different features and characteristics. For example, hunters may prioritize lightweight and portability, while competitive shooters may focus on maximum stability and adjustability.

Harris Engineering S-BRM Bipod: The Classic Choice

The Harris Engineering S-BRM bipod is a popular and reliable option known for its durability and stability. It attaches to the sling stud and features adjustable legs with spring-loaded extensions. The S-BRM model offers a height range of 6 to 9 inches, making it suitable for prone shooting and benchrest shooting. Its simple design and robust construction have made it a favorite among hunters and target shooters for decades.

* **Mounting Style:** Sling Stud
* **Height Range:** 6-9 inches
* **Materials:** Aluminum Alloy
* **Weight:** 13 ounces

**Pros:**

* Durable and reliable construction.
* Simple and easy to use.
* Provides excellent stability.
* Affordable price point.

**Cons:**

* Sling stud mounting may not be as versatile as Picatinny rail mounting.
* Height adjustment can be slightly slower than other models.

**Ideal User Profile:** Hunters and target shooters seeking a reliable and affordable bipod for prone and benchrest shooting.

Magpul Bipod: Versatility and Adjustability

The Magpul Bipod is a versatile and adjustable option that attaches to a Picatinny rail. It features adjustable legs with seven locking detents, allowing for precise height adjustments. The Magpul Bipod also offers a wide range of cant and pan adjustments, providing excellent stability on uneven terrain. Its lightweight polymer construction and robust design make it a popular choice among tactical shooters and hunters.

* **Mounting Style:** Picatinny Rail
* **Height Range:** 6.3-10.3 inches
* **Materials:** Aluminum and Polymer
* **Weight:** 11 ounces

**Pros:**

* Highly adjustable with cant and pan features.
* Lightweight and durable construction.
* Easy to install and use.
* Provides excellent stability on uneven terrain.

**Cons:**

* Requires a Picatinny rail for mounting.
* Slightly more expensive than other options.

**Ideal User Profile:** Tactical shooters and hunters seeking a highly adjustable and versatile bipod for various shooting positions.

Atlas Bipod BT10 V8: Premium Performance

The Atlas Bipod BT10 V8 is a premium option known for its exceptional stability and adjustability. It attaches to a Picatinny rail and features independently adjustable legs with multiple locking positions. The Atlas Bipod also offers a wide range of cant and pan adjustments, providing unparalleled stability on any terrain. Its robust construction and precision engineering make it a favorite among competitive shooters and long-range enthusiasts. Users consistently report exceptional performance and durability.

* **Mounting Style:** Picatinny Rail
* **Height Range:** 4.75-9 inches
* **Materials:** Aluminum Alloy
* **Weight:** 12.7 ounces

**Pros:**

* Exceptional stability and adjustability.
* Independent leg adjustments for uneven terrain.
* Robust and durable construction.
* Wide range of cant and pan adjustments.

**Cons:**

* High price point.
* Requires a Picatinny rail for mounting.

**Ideal User Profile:** Competitive shooters and long-range enthusiasts seeking the ultimate in stability and adjustability.

Detailed Features Analysis: The Magpul Bipod (A Closer Look)

To illustrate the key features and benefits of a quality bipod, let’s take a closer look at the Magpul Bipod. This model offers a compelling combination of versatility, adjustability, and durability, making it a popular choice for Ruger American II owners.

1. **Picatinny Rail Mount:** The Magpul Bipod attaches directly to a Picatinny rail, providing a secure and adjustable mounting platform. This allows you to position the bipod forward or rearward on the forend to optimize balance and stability. The benefit is enhanced adaptability to different shooting styles and rifle configurations.
2. **Adjustable Legs with Locking Detents:** The legs feature seven locking detents, allowing for precise height adjustments. This ensures a stable shooting platform on uneven terrain or in various shooting positions. The user benefit is consistent shot placement regardless of the environment.
3. **Cant and Pan Adjustment:** The Magpul Bipod offers a wide range of cant and pan adjustments, allowing you to level the rifle on uneven surfaces and track moving targets. This feature is particularly useful for hunters and tactical shooters. This allows for greater accuracy in dynamic shooting situations.
4. **Lightweight Polymer Construction:** The bipod is constructed from lightweight and durable polymer, minimizing its impact on the rifle’s overall weight. This makes it easier to carry the rifle in the field without sacrificing stability. The benefit is reduced fatigue during long hunting trips or shooting sessions.
5. **Spring-Loaded Leg Extensions:** The legs feature spring-loaded extensions for quick and easy height adjustments. This allows you to rapidly adapt to changing terrain or shooting positions. The user benefit is faster target acquisition and improved reaction time.
6. **Rubber Feet:** The bipod features rubber feet that provide excellent grip on various surfaces. This ensures a stable and secure shooting platform, even on slippery or uneven terrain. This enhances stability and prevents slippage.
7. **Streamlined Design:** The Magpul Bipod features a streamlined design that minimizes snagging and interference with other accessories. This ensures smooth operation and prevents the bipod from getting in the way. The benefit is improved handling and maneuverability.

Insightful Q&A Section

Here are some frequently asked questions about bipods for the Ruger American II, addressing common user concerns and providing expert insights:

1. **Q: What is the ideal bipod height for prone shooting with a Ruger American II?**

**A:** For prone shooting, a bipod with a height range of 6-9 inches is generally ideal. This allows you to maintain a low profile and a stable shooting position.

2. **Q: Can I install a Picatinny rail on my Ruger American II if it only has a sling stud?**

**A:** Yes, you can install an aftermarket Picatinny rail adapter that attaches to the sling stud. This will allow you to mount Picatinny-compatible bipods and other accessories.

3. **Q: What are the benefits of cant and pan adjustment on a bipod?**

**A:** Cant adjustment allows you to level the rifle on uneven terrain, while pan adjustment allows you to track moving targets. These features are particularly useful for hunters and tactical shooters.

4. **Q: How do I choose between aluminum and carbon fiber bipods?**

**A:** Aluminum bipods are generally more durable and affordable, while carbon fiber bipods are lighter but more expensive. Consider your budget and priorities when making your choice.

5. **Q: What is the best way to maintain my bipod and keep it in good working order?**

**A:** Regularly clean your bipod with a dry cloth to remove dirt and debris. Lubricate moving parts with a light oil to ensure smooth operation. Inspect the bipod for any signs of damage and replace any worn or broken parts.

6. **Q: Will adding a bipod affect the accuracy of my Ruger American II?**

**A:** Yes, adding a quality bipod will generally improve the accuracy of your Ruger American II by providing a more stable shooting platform.

7. **Q: What is the difference between a fixed bipod and an adjustable bipod?**

**A:** A fixed bipod has a set height, while an adjustable bipod allows you to adjust the height of the legs to adapt to different shooting positions and terrains.

8. **Q: Is it possible to over-tighten a bipod on my Ruger American II?**

**A:** Yes, it is possible to over-tighten a bipod, especially if it attaches to a sling stud. Be careful not to apply excessive force, as this can damage the rifle or the bipod.

9. **Q: Are there any bipods specifically designed for long-range shooting with the Ruger American II?**

**A:** Yes, there are several bipods designed for long-range shooting, such as the Atlas Bipod BT10 V8. These bipods typically offer exceptional stability and adjustability.

10. **Q: How can I determine if a bipod is compatible with my Ruger American II?**

**A:** Check the mounting style of your Ruger American II (Picatinny rail or sling stud) and ensure that the bipod is compatible. Also, consider the height range and adjustability of the bipod to ensure it meets your needs.
